Types of Car Keys

Car keys come in different designs, with each type including distinct functionalities. Here are the most typical types of car keys:

  1. Traditional Car Keys: These are basic metal keys with no electronic parts. They can quickly be duplicated at any locksmith or hardware store.

  2. Transponder Keys: Introduced in the late 1990s, transponder keys include a chip that communicates with the car's ignition. If the proper key isn't utilized, the car won't begin.

  3. Remote Key Fobs: These keys include integrated push-button controls that enable users to lock and open their lorries from a range. Some remote fobs also incorporate transponder innovation.

  4. Keyless Entry Systems: These sophisticated systems permit motorists to unlock and begin their cars without physically inserting a key. Instead, the vehicle uses proximity sensing units to acknowledge the key fob.

  5. Smart Keys: These are the next generation of keyless ignition systems that require the key fob to be in close proximity to the vehicle for operation. They provide enhanced security functions and benefit.

Steps for Car Key Replacement

If you discover yourself in need of a car key replacement, it is important to follow a methodical process to ensure you get the right key effectively. Here are the steps:

1. Identify the Type of Key

The first step in key replacement is to determine which type of key you have, as this influences the replacement procedure and expense.

2. Look For Spare Keys

If you own a spare key, this can significantly minimize replacement expenses. Inspect your home or consult household members to see if anyone else has a spare.

3. Contact Your Car Dealership or Locksmith

You have 2 primary options for replacement:

  • Car Dealership: They can offer an official replacement key, however this might be the most expensive alternative.
  • Professional Locksmith: A competent locksmith professional can frequently create a key at a lower expense, especially for standard and transponder keys.

4. Provide Necessary Information

When reaching out for a replacement, be prepared to supply the following details:

  • Vehicle recognition number (VIN)
  • Make, model, and year of your vehicle
  • Proof of ownership (like your vehicle registration)

5. Replacement Process

The procedure differs by key type:

  • Traditional Keys can typically be replaced within minutes.
  • Transponder and Remote Keys often require programming, which may take longer.
  • Smart Keys generally require state-of-the-art devices and proficiency for duplication.

6. Test the New Key

After getting your new key, always evaluate its functionality right now to ensure it works properly with your vehicle.

Frequently Asked Questions about Vehicle Car Key Replacement

Q1: How much does it cost to replace a vehicle key?

A1: The cost of replacing a car key can differ significantly based upon the key type, the vehicle make and design, and whether you select a dealership or locksmith professional. Typically:

  • Traditional key: ₤ 5 - ₤ 15
  • Transponder key: ₤ 75 - ₤ 150
  • Remote key fob: ₤ 100 - ₤ 300
  • Smart key: ₤ 200 - ₤ 500

Q2: How long does a car key replacement take?

A2: The replacement time can vary. Standard keys can be duplicated quickly, while transponder, remote, and clever keys might take longer due to shows requirements, normally within 30 minutes to a couple of hours.

Q3: Can I configure a new key myself?

A3: Some automobiles permit owners to configure new keys themselves, but many modern-day cars need specific tools or software, making it recommended to speak with a professional.

Q4: What should I do if my key gets stuck in the ignition?

A4: If a key is stuck in the ignition, try turning the guiding wheel slightly while turning the key. If this does not work, speak with a mechanic or locksmith professional to prevent damage.

Q5: Is there a way to duplicate my key without the original?

A5: Duplicating a car key without the original can be tough, specifically for advanced keys. In such cases, a locksmith professional can often develop a replacement key by cutting a brand-new one from the vehicle's lock or ignition cylinder.
